Title: fitting minibore to hose reel
Post by: Ryan Phillips on July 31, 2007, 05:35:03 pm
hi all i am thinking of changing my standard 50m hose for minibor but was wondering how do i connect it to my reel i have a heavey duty reel the metal one wihich is red in couler like gardiners sell.
Title: Re: fitting minibore to hose reel
Post by: Alex Gardiner on July 31, 2007, 06:21:38 pm
The simple way is to leave a short length of your current hose connected to the hose reel and then attach the minibore to this with an 8 mm to 1/2 inch inline adapter. Connect up with a couple of jubilee clips and bobs your uncle.
Title: Re: fitting minibore to hose reel
Post by: NWH on July 31, 2007, 06:27:30 pm
I got an 8mm connecter that scews into the hosereel,push on your minibore and secure with an O ring.
Title: Re: fitting minibore to hose reel
Post by: d s windowcleaning on July 31, 2007, 06:41:25 pm
try a hosetail wfp adaptor which you can get from window cleaning warehouse it reduces from normal hose  down to 8mm    6mm if u put hose in hot water and sweat it on
